On Oct. 8, 2020, the Office of the Foreign Investment Ombudsman hosted the “Working-level Webinar with the Chambers of Commerce in Korea”.

 
The webinar aimed to provide useful information and therefore to strengthen the synergistic relationship between foreign-invested companies and Korea.

KOTRA introduced the supports available for foreign-invested companies (e.g. export marketing and recruiting in Korea),

while the Home Doctors in the OFIO introduced the government support measures against COVID-19, such as self-quarantine exemption procedure, employment support,

newly changed investment incentives, etc.
